We will fight and it’s going to be worst thanexpected.Kumun: <strong>The</strong> treatment is unjust as you can see two types <strong>of</strong> treatment .First class and secondclass-- the ones sitting in the <strong>of</strong>fice eats different food and those doing tuna eat less and workhard. <strong>The</strong> treatment is unfair. And the Asians use discriminatory language against Papua NewGuineans.Anis: Our main concern now, is sea pollution, dumping <strong>of</strong> waste try to ask the company toproduce environmental plant disposal <strong>of</strong> the waste last month ago, he said he went out to themedia, in the newspaper complaining about the waste wash up on to the beach then report to theProvincial Government ,environment and conservation’s investigate the waste, the managementat the loining denied the report <strong>The</strong> out let pipe <strong>of</strong> the waste runs through the coastal wharfs.And very bad health hazard. <strong>The</strong>y pump out the smell as early as 4.oohrs and 5oohrs that’s whyyou can smell the smells. <strong>The</strong> management said you cannot avoid the smell the villagers blamethe politician to deeply involve, to the impacts.13.7.05 Meeting Viak Landowners’ Association, Meni VillageList <strong>of</strong> participants:1.
